On Thursday 16 October 2014 12:17:03 Maxime Ripard wrote: > Split out the pause and resume operations to callbacks of their own. In > order to preserve some backwark compatibility, the > dmaengine_pause/dmaengine_resume are still falling back on > dmaengine_device_control. > > Hopefully, that will allow to get the device capabilities in a generic way, > removing the need to implement device_slave_caps.
Instead of being hopeful let's implement that ;-)
> Signed-off-by: Maxime Ripard <maxime.ripard@free-electrons.com>
Acked-by: Laurent Pinchart <laurent.pinchart@ideasonboard.com>
> --- > include/linux/dmaengine.h | 12 ++++++++++++ > 1 file changed, 12 insertions(+) > > diff --git a/include/linux/dmaengine.h b/include/linux/dmaengine.h > index 7937f81e5e2e..b89c8004fcd8 100644 > --- a/include/linux/dmaengine.h > +++ b/include/linux/dmaengine.h > @@ -612,6 +612,10 @@ struct dma_tx_state { > * code > * @device_control: manipulate all pending operations on a channel, returns > * zero or error code > + * @device_pause: Pauses any transfer happening on a channel. Returns > + * 0 or an error code > + * @device_resume: Resumes any transfer on a channel previously > + * paused. Returns 0 or an error code > * @device_tx_status: poll for transaction completion, the optional > * txstate parameter can be supplied with a pointer to get a > * struct with auxiliary transfer status information, otherwise the call > @@ -680,6 +684,8 @@ struct dma_device { > struct dma_slave_config *config); > int (*device_control)(struct dma_chan *chan, enum dma_ctrl_cmd cmd, > unsigned long arg); > + int (*device_pause)(struct dma_chan *chan); > + int (*device_resume)(struct dma_chan *chan); > enum dma_status (*device_tx_status)(struct dma_chan *chan, > dma_cookie_t cookie, > struct dma_tx_state *txstate); > @@ -783,11 +789,17 @@ static inline int dmaengine_terminate_all(struct > dma_chan *chan) > > static inline int dmaengine_pause(struct dma_chan *chan) > { > + if (chan->device->device_pause) > + return chan->device->device_pause(chan); > + > return dmaengine_device_control(chan, DMA_PAUSE, 0); > } > > static inline int dmaengine_resume(struct dma_chan *chan) > { > + if (chan->device->device_resume) > + return chan->device->device_resume(chan); > + > return dmaengine_device_control(chan, DMA_RESUME, 0); > }
